Bio Wastewater Treatment : Eco-friendly Solutions for Organizations

Many firms are investigating advanced ways to lessen their environmental impact, and bio-sewage processing offers a promising path. This system utilizes biological processes —often involving bacteria —to degrade waste in wastewater, converting it into safer water appropriate for disposal or even repurposing. Implementing such a solution can not only improve a company's sustainability but also potentially lower maintenance expenditures in the future by lowering reliance on traditional chemical methods .

Commercial Effluent Processing System Planning & Deployment

The design of a industrial wastewater processing system demands a complete approach. Successful implementation begins with a careful assessment of the influent properties , considering factors such as more info rate and pollutant load . Professionals must then specify appropriate technologies , which may involve initial clarification , secondary microbial treatment , and tertiary sophisticated filtration . Moreover, legal adherence is paramount, requiring detailed record-keeping and regular monitoring . Ultimately, the objective is to create a reliable and economical process for managing wastewater and protecting the natural world.
